Poly(ADP-ribose) polymerase inhibitors in Ewing sarcoma
Britta Vormoor1, Nicola J Curtin
1aNewcastle Cancer Centre at the Northern Institute for Cancer Research, Newcastle University bGreat North Children's Hospital, Newcastle upon Tyne Hospitals NHS Foundation Trust, Newcastle upon Tyne, UK.
Poly(ADP-ribose) polymerase (PARP) inhibitors show promise for Ewing sarcoma treatment. Preclinical data suggest combining PARP inhibitors with chemotherapy or radiotherapy is more effective than single-agent therapy.

Background:
- Ewing sarcoma cells exhibit sensitivity to poly(ADP-ribose) polymerase (PARP) inhibition.
- PARP plays a crucial role in DNA repair and transcription regulation.
- The Ewing sarcoma oncoprotein EWS-FLI1 may interact with PARP-1, influencing its expression and transcriptional activity.

Main Results:
- PARP inhibitors offer dual rationales for Ewing sarcoma treatment: disrupting EWS-FLI1 interaction and potentiating chemotherapy/radiotherapy.
- A Phase I clinical trial of single-agent PARPi did not yield significant responses.
- Preclinical studies demonstrate promising results for combining PARPi with chemotherapy or radiotherapy.
Conclusions:
- Initial enthusiasm for single-agent PARPi in Ewing sarcoma is tempered by clinical trial outcomes.
- Emerging preclinical evidence strongly supports the clinical investigation of PARPi in combination therapies for Ewing sarcoma.
